
Siemens Gamesa has shared a video showing the installation of its 1,000th offshore Direct Drive wind turbine.

Wind energy provided 15% of the electricity in Europe in 2019, however the current rate of installation is not enough to deliver the Green Deal, according to WindEurope.

Sembcorp Marine and Singapore’s Agency for Science, Technology and Research (A*STAR) have signed a Master Research Collaboration Agreement (MRCA) focused on offshore wind energy, among others.

RenewableUK has appointed the former Member of Parliament for Great Grimsby Melanie Onn as the new Deputy Chief Executive Officer.

Mott MacDonald is acting as the lender’s technical advisor on the Akita project, Japan’s first commercial-scale offshore wind farm.

Canada Pension Plan Investment Board (CPP Investments) has completed a EUR 510.6 million green bond refinancing of its minority interest in the Hohe See and Albatros offshore wind farms in Germany. The EDF Group has acquired a 50% interest in the 1GW Codling offshore wind farm project in Ireland from Hazel Shore. EMS Maritime Offshore (EMO) has signed a supplier contract with Shell Aviation for the delivery of JET-A1 fuel to the Heliport Eemshaven in the Netherlands.

Engie’s Board of Directors is set to seek a new Chief Executive Officer (CEO) after it had decided not to propose the reappointment of Isabelle Kocher at the position.

Equinor is planning to become a global offshore wind major by setting up an ambition to grow its renewable energy capacity tenfold by 2026, to up to 6GW.

Bech-Bruun has advised Marubeni Corporation and its partners on the legal and commercial matters in relation to the Akita Noshiro offshore wind project in Japan.

Ørsted has applied for a loan with the European Investment Bank (EIB) for the 752MW Borssele 1 + 2 offshore wind farm in the Netherlands. Europe installed 3.6GW of new offshore wind capacity in 2019, which is a new record in annual installations, according to WindEurope.
